Edit Attendee ID in Expo Pass

How to change an attendee ID in Expo Pass before their badge has been printed.

Attendee IDs are used in Expo Pass to provide a unique identifier for your attendees. This is especially important for events using Expo Pass QR codes for lead retrieval, however Attendee IDs are issued to all attendees in the Expo Pass platform.

When you add an attendee into your event in Expo Pass, the system will automatically create a unique Attendee ID for that person.

There are 2 places where you can see the Attendee IDs assigned to each attendee, first in the Attendee Data Table as well as in the individual attendee record which can be viewed by clicking on the attendee name and scrolling down to the Attendee ID field.

Attendee Data Table

Attendee Record

From here you may edit the Attendee ID to anything you'd like, provided it is unique to the attendee and the attendee hasn't had a badge printed yet.

Once a badge has been printed the Attendee ID may not be changed.
